akg8275804 Italy, Tuscany, city of Prato: Palazzo Pretorio (built 1284), today city history and art museum (reopened 2013). The area of Palazzo Pretorio was bought and rebuilt by Fresco di Frescobaldi, in 1284. He then was Capitano del Popolo (Captain of the people). The building housed the city government. Renovated, it reopened in 2013 as the city museum, showing art master pieces of the 14th to 20th century, including works of Donatello, Fra Filippo Lippi, Filippino Lippi, Bernardo Daddi or Lorenzo Bartolini. As well, six sculptures of Lithuania born sculptor Jacques Lipchitz aka Chaim Jakoff Lipschitz (1891 - 1973) have been bought, in 2011.

alb9515871 Sala dell'Iliade in the Pitti Palace, Florence, c. 1870, Francesco Maestosi, Italian, 1822 - 1883, 25 x 39 1/2 in. (63.5 x 100.33 cm) (canvas), Oil on canvas, Italy, 19th century, The Iliad Room is in the Pitti Palace in Florence, Italy. The room is named after paintings on the ceiling and in the lunettes that depict scenes from Homer's epic, 'The Iliad'. The sculpture in the center of the room is by Lorenzo Bartolini (1777-1850) and represents Charity.
